#914086 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#914086 is composed of 56.9% red, 25.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 308.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 41%. #914086 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ff80ff with #23000d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#914086

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090408 is the darkest color, while #fdf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#914086

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696869 is the less saturated color, while #c908af is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#914086 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#606060 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6a5a68 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#4e659f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#5f6584 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#90565c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#665796 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#715785 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#904e6b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
